About ASA International Group PLC
ASA International Group PLC operates as a microfinance institution in Asia and Africa. The company offers various collateral-free loans, such as small business and MSME loans to start or grow businesses. It serves primarily low-income female micro-entrepreneurs. ASA International Group PLC was incorporated in 2007 and is headquartered in Amsterdam, the Netherlands.
